I applied online in February, the next step was a video interview, and then a phone screening. Finally I was invited to a recruiting event/final interviews in Chicago. This was a two day event where on day one we got to learn about the company and meet managers/HR with no pressure, and on day two we had a series of three interviews back-to-back. It was very strange to me that nobody in the company could really answer any of my questions honestly, and I just generally got an impression that management was phony. This may be typical for corporate sales, I don't really know. I do know that the other candidates, recruiters, and managers were mostly snobby and fake, and I'm really not surprised I didn't get an offer. The actual interviews were super easy though. No hard hitting behavioral questions; the managers were just trying to get a feel for candidates' personalities.
